Output 95b16be982a39f2d60475746dcc1bc0ac64f0f28e055ee27ae2b31eae1a483a8:0

value
146057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c59a49243a8f5571efb139123e0e1f106b6e2aae OP_EQUAL
address
3KhqsHy4qUVznWY4YWmdx57QDYj3S43KEq
transaction
95b16be982a39f2d60475746dcc1bc0ac64f0f28e055ee27ae2b31eae1a483a8
confirmations
243883
spent
true